γινώσκομεν — 9x G1097 γινώσκω
Showing Results For:
V-PAI-1P
Occurrences: 9 times in 9 verses
Speech: Verb
Parsing: Present Active Indicative
1st Person Plural
Unchecked Copy Box1Co 13:9 - For we know in part and we prophesy in part,
Unchecked Copy Box2Co 5:16 - So from now on we regard no one from a worldly point of view. Though we once regarded Christ in this way, we do so no longer.
Unchecked Copy Box1Jo 2:3 - We know that we have come to know him if we keep his commands.
Unchecked Copy Box1Jo 2:5 - But if anyone obeys his word, love for God[fn] is truly made complete in them. This is how we know we are in him:
Unchecked Copy Box1Jo 2:18 - Dear children, this is the last hour; and as you have heard that the antichrist is coming, even now many antichrists have come. This is how we know it is the last hour.
Unchecked Copy Box1Jo 3:24 - The one who keeps God's commands lives in him, and he in them. And this is how we know that he lives in us: We know it by the Spirit he gave us.
Unchecked Copy Box1Jo 4:6 - We are from God, and whoever knows God listens to us; but whoever is not from God does not listen to us. This is how we recognize the Spirit[fn] of truth and the spirit of falsehood.
Unchecked Copy Box1Jo 4:13 - This is how we know that we live in him and he in us: He has given us of his Spirit.
Unchecked Copy Box1Jo 5:2 - This is how we know that we love the children of God: by loving God and carrying out his commands.
